Indonesian
    
    Etymology
    
From Dutch sarcasme, from French sarcasme, from Late Latin sarcasmus, from Ancient Greek σαρκασμός (sarkasmós).
Pronunciation
    
- IPA(key): /sarˈkasmə/
- Hyphenation: sar‧kas‧mê
- Rhymes: -mə, -ə
Noun
    
sarkasmê (plural sarkasme-sarkasme, first-person possessive sarkasmeku, second-person possessive sarkasmemu, third-person possessive sarkasmenya)
- sarcasm: Use of acerbic language to mock or convey contempt, often using irony and (in speech) often marked by overemphasis and a sneering tone of voice.
